Insurance Europe assessment of Solvency II EP amendments

On 1 August, the European Parliament’s (EP) Economic and Financial Affairs Committee (ECON) published its amendments (AMs 206-412413-596597-804) to the European Commission’s (EC) Solvency II proposal. These are in addition to the 205 AMs proposed by rapporteur Markus Ferber in his draft report which was published on 6 June.

The secretariat of Insurance Europe has assessed the proposed AMs and prepared an overview with the key amendments to facilitate members’ future engagement. Members will find below the secretariat’s high-level assessment per topic of the amendments (including MEP Ferber’s amendments) and in the annex a more detailed analysis of MEPs’ proposed amendments.

On the 31 August, the Committee on Economic and Monetary Affairs (ECON) of the European Parliament discussed the amendments in relation to the draft reports on the Solvency II review and the Insurance Recovery and Resolution Directive (IRRD) proposals.

The secretariat of Insurance Europe prepared a summary of the discussions.
